Work with a professional to determine the current market conditions. Build a value model based on similar properties which have recently sold. When considering similar properties, find several and eliminate the highest and the lowest priced. For each recent sale, identify attributes of the property which could have positively or negatively affected the value and make adjustments accordingly to develop true comparable data. Use the aggregate of all of these sold properties to determine market value. Repeat the process to determine the adjusted asking price of those homes on the market now. Remember that the sold homes represent the market value unless the asking prices are lower in which case the market has shifted and the adjusted asking price may represent the market.
